
SIU Finishes Third In Saluki Invitational
10/03/2023 | 8:55:00 | Women's Golf
Samattiyadeekul Finishes Tied For Fourth
CAPE GIRARDEAU, MO. — Salukis wrapped up their only home event this season at Dalhousie Country Club by finishing third as a team, while Janie Samattiyadeekul added another top five finish to her career, finishing in a tie for fourth with a score of 223 (+7). The Southern Illinois B team finished above two other teams in the field for a fifth place finish.
Samattiyadeekul didn't have her best round on the final day of the Saluki Invitational, but shooting even par over the first two rounds kept her in the top five on the player leaderboard. She shot 79 (+7) for her final round with three birdies.
Other top performers for SIU were Secilia Ho and Kayla Sayyalinh, shooting a team best for the final round of 73 (+1). Their final round score was tied for the third best individual score of the day.
Two other Salukis finished in the top 20 with Sadie Zorrilla finishing tied for 11th with a tournament score of 230, while Allie Santos finished tied for 17th with a final score of 233.
SIU produced its best round of the tournament on the final day, shooting 305 as a team which was tied for the second-best score in the final round. Only Austin Peay, the Saluki Invitational champion, shot a score under 300 every round in the tournament.
One of the strong parts for the Dawgs in the Saluki Invitational was their success on par threes and fours. SIU posted the second best scores on par threes (+20) and second best scores on par fours (+57) out of the tournament field.
SIU also finished third in the field for most pars in the tournament with 154, while knocking in 23 birdies to help lead the Salukis to a top three team finish.
Despite this being the last home event of the fall season, SIU will have two more competitions before the fall season is complete. The next tournament will be in Hot Springs, Arkansas, on October 22nd-24th for the Little Rock Golf Classic, hosted by Arkansas Little Rock.
